Your AI can use D2L now :) | Free Open Source

Hey folks,

Fellow student and AI Engineer here. Been using Agents to automate a bunch of my life for a while, including interacting with D2L. I built this free, open source tool that connects ANY agent to it. Your agent can then see ur grades, due dates, syllabus, lectures, all of it...

You can use any AI agent- Claude Code, Cursor, Codex, etc. If you don't use one currently, I recommend the $20 ChatGPT plan to install Codex. I think u can try it for free as well.

Oh, and it remembers stuff about your courses too! Like if ur professor prefers docx over PDFs, just tell ur agent!

The elephant in the room now. No, this can't "submit" your assignments for you, that's a deliberate design restriction I have in place.

Although you can do insane stuff like this + stuff I have in the project link:

  • "Read every lecture, review, past stuff the prof has posted, rank stuff by likelihood to be on the exam, and make me an html study guide"
  • "Compare my current grades to the course syllabus policies, find discrepancies then draft an email to the prof"
  • "Do I need to drop any class? Be thorough and investigative." (hopefully y'all don't need this one :)
  • "Every Sunday at 9PM give me a 'cooked report' to inform me how cooked am I based on my pending work"
  • "Triage all my pending assignments and help me build an action plan"

Not affiliated with KSU, D2L, or any company mentioned- just a free open project I made for myself and figured I'd share. Working with agents is what I do (look at my profile :)

GitHub Project: https://github.com/Aaryan-Kapoor/d2l-cli

Installation literally takes a single copy-paste to your agent- it can handle the rest by design. It never sees any of your personal stuff like passwords, you sign in like normal.
